Welcome to Carbon Era, your ultimate source for uncovering the environmental impact of everyday items and choices! 🌍 In this eye-opening video, "Denim’s Dirty Secret: The Environmental Cost of Jeans👖," we take a deep dive into the hidden environmental toll of one of the world’s most beloved clothing items: jeans. From the massive water usage required to grow cotton (it takes about 2,000 gallons of water to produce a single pair of jeans!) to the harmful chemicals used in dyeing processes and the carbon emissions from global shipping, the denim industry leaves a significant mark on our planet. This video is packed with data-driven insights, revealing how fast fashion and overconsumption are fueling climate change, polluting waterways, and contributing to waste. But it’s not all doom and gloom—we also explore sustainable alternatives, like eco-friendly denim brands, recycled materials, and how you can extend the life of your jeans through repair and upcycling.
